Phalombe Secondary School Alumni donate 200 mattresses to support their alma mater



By Twink Jones Gadama

In a generous gesture aimed at enhancing the living conditions of students, the alumni of Phalombe Secondary School donated 200 mattresses valued at MK11.5 million to their alma mater on Saturday.

The donation ceremony took place at the school premises, where Headmaster Lovemore Likupha received the mattresses on behalf of the institution.

During the handover ceremony, the headmaster Lovemore Likupha expressed his heartfelt gratitude to the alumni for their significant contribution.

He acknowledged the importance of the donation in improving the quality of life for students residing in the school’s dormitories.

“This donation comes at a crucial time when our students need a conducive environment for their studies and rest. We are immensely grateful to our alumni for their unwavering support,” Likupha stated.

The president of the alumni association, Gossam Mafuta, addressed the students during the event, emphasizing the importance of taking care of the donated mattresses.

He highlighted the challenges the alumni faced in raising funds for this initiative, stating, “It hasn’t been easy to gather resources for this donation, but we believe in giving back to our alma mater. We urge you to take good care of these mattresses, as they are a symbol of our commitment to your well-being and education.”

Mafuta also shared insights into the alumni association’s ongoing efforts to support current students.

He mentioned that the group has been involved in various projects aimed at enhancing the educational experience at Phalombe Secondary School. “Our mission is to ensure that every student has the opportunity to succeed.
We have been paying examination fees for students who are unable to afford them, and we will continue to explore more projects that can benefit our school community,” he added.

The head girl of Phalombe Secondary School, who was present at the ceremony, expressed her appreciation for the alumni’s support. “On behalf of all the students, I would like to thank the alumni for their generosity. Your contributions make a significant difference in our lives.

We are grateful for the support you provide, not only through donations like these mattresses but also in helping us with our examination fees and other necessities,” she said.

The donation of mattresses is part of a broader initiative by the alumni association to improve the living conditions and educational resources available to students at Phalombe Secondary School.

The alumni have been actively involved in various fundraising activities, including community events and partnerships with local businesses, to gather the necessary funds for their projects.

In addition to the mattress donation, the alumni association has plans to implement further initiatives aimed at enhancing the educational environment at the school.

Mafuta revealed that they are currently in discussions to establish a scholarship program for deserving students, which would provide financial assistance for tuition and other educational expenses.

“We believe that education is the key to a better future, and we want to ensure that no student is left behind due to financial constraints,” he said.
